Our take

Via di Campo Marzio brings white flowers and citrus together in a bright, slightly humid street scene. The musky accord underneath carries a faint animalic edge that makes the petals feel lived in rather than arranged. Powder settles across the surface of the scent, softening the sharper citrus facets without muting them entirely. Woody notes give the blend a dry backbone that keeps the florals from floating away completely.

The fragrance feels rooted in a specific place, like a narrow lane where stone buildings hold the morning cool. Light hits the pavement and warms the air around the flowers. It is a daytime companion for someone walking with a coat thrown over an arm, moving through a city that has not yet decided on the season. The air smells of zest and petals, with a skin-close warmth that stays near the collar.

Bottega del Profumo created this with Andrea Marcoccia at the helm, and the result wears like a personal signature rather than a loud statement. It fits a person who enjoys a floral that remembers its stems and its soil. Take it with you when the sky is clear and the air carries a gentle bite, the kind of morning that invites a slow walk before the day begins in earnest.
